CI troubleshooting: OOM in spreadsheet export tests

The export suite for Tidemark intermittently fails with out-of-memory kills on the shared runners. Root cause: the fixture generator holds all 200k test rows in memory before writing. Workaround until the streaming fixture lands — pin the export jobs to the large-memory runner pool and cap parallelism at two. If the failure persists there, it's a real regression. Compare against the last known-good build token below.

build token for tajeg-bajep: htk14_409ba9df6b8acb

Passing this to you before my leave. The typeahead index on Brindlewood has degraded steadily over three weeks; p95 suggest latency climbed from 40ms to 310ms. I traced it to segment merges stalling under the nightly reindex, plus an n-gram analyzer change that tripled token counts. My branch `fix/suggest-merge-policy` adjusts merge throttling and caps n-gram length; please review carefully, the merge settings interact with heap sizing. For reference, the index service currently runs with these configuration values:

deployment values, yageg-hahig:
WENAEL_HOST=wenael.tolvaqlabs.internal
WENAEL_PORT=4000

Heads up: if the Lintrock baseline file in the Quarrow repo drifts from main, CI fails with a "stale baseline" error even when the code is fine. Quick fix is to regenerate the baseline on a clean checkout and re-push. If a customer build is blocked, confirm the failing run matches the token below before escalating.

build token for yadug-yagag: htk21_c863c33eb8b82c0c9c152